CV pushes holding of reg'l presscon tilt

Maria Eleanor E. Valeros - The Freeman

CEBU, Philippines - Despite natural disasters that struck Central Visayas recently, it was agreed during an October 30 command conference led by Department of Education-7 Regional Director Carmelita T. Dulangon that Region VII will be joining the 2014 National Schools Press Conference in Angeles City, Pampanga by April.

In line with this annual activity, Region VII will hold the 2013 Regional Schools Press Conference on December 4 to 6, to be hosted by the Division of Naga City, Cebu.

A total of 140 delegates in the elementary and secondary schools are expected to join the seven writing categories in both English and Filipino mediums; 28 for radio broadcasting; 20 school paper advisers cum coaches in the Individual Category; four SPAs/coaches in Radio Broadcasting; two Division Education Program Specialist assigned as Division Journalism Coordinator (English or Filipino); and a Schools Division Superintendent/Assistant Schools Division Superintendent, or a total of 203 participants from each of the 19 school divisions in the region.

Dr. Dulangon, in Regional Memorandum 690 dated October 31, instructed that the Division which had conducted its Division Schools Press Conference is advised to send its List of Delegation to the host Division the soonest possible time, copy furnished the Regional Office. "Please indicate number of males and females. This will facilitate in determining the number of delegates expected to attend," she directed.

Schools interested in the search for Outstanding School Paper Adviser and Outstanding Campus Journalist for the elementary and secondary levels are advised to submit their complete documents endorsed by the Schools Division Superintendent on or before November 29. "Only those with official endorsement signed by the Schools Division Superintendent shall be accepted for evaluation," Dulangon added.

Qualified to participate in the 2013 RSPC are only those schools with existing school paper or school publication. SPAs or coaches are to bring a copy of their school paper, published either March 2013 or the latest publication for School Year 2013-2014.

More information may be obtained from Dr. Clara Rebecca R. Falconi, regional coordinator for Journalism at DepEd-7 office in Lahug, Cebu City. (FREEMAN)
